Why You Should Soak Your Grains, Legumes & Nuts

  Raw grains, legumes, nuts and seeds all  contain a substance called phytate (in varying quantities) which interferes with our digestion’s ability to absorb nutrients.  Soaking of grains, legumes, nuts and seeds is a method of food preparation that is used in traditional cultures, but is not widely used these days in more ‘developed’ countries.
